Trellis Buster pours a hazy, golden yellow color with one finger of white, bubbly head. Aroma is fresh and dank, with tropical fruit and light malt. The taste is exceptional. Gauva, passion fruit, mango, orange, and pear. Malts are likely wheat and flaked oats, providing balance and a creamy, soft mouthfeel. Very light bitterness with a super smooth, mouthwatering finish. The first IPA we've had from Crooked Stave, and this immediately catapults itself near the top of the hazy IPA rankings.
